免费互联网许愿墙ASP源码发布

版权申诉
0 下载量 98 浏览量 更新于2024-10-19 收藏 677KB ZIP 举报
资源摘要信息:"ASP源码—互联网免费许愿墙源码 v1.0.zip"是一套使用ASP技术开发的免费许愿墙系统,该系统允许用户在互联网上发布个人的愿望或祝福,供其他访问者浏览或进行互动。ASP(Active Server Pages)是一种服务器端脚本环境,用于创建交互式网页。ASP代码在服务器上运行,生成HTML或其他格式的文件发送给客户端的浏览器,该技术由微软公司开发。 ASP技术特点包括: 1. 易于学习和使用:ASP使用VBScript或JavaScript作为编程语言,对熟悉Visual Basic的开发者来说很容易上手。 2. 与HTML无缝集成:ASP代码可以直接嵌入HTML代码中,使得设计师和开发者可以更容易地结合内容与程序。 3. 无需编译:ASP页面在每次请求时由服务器解析,无需预先编译,便于开发和测试。 4. 强大的数据库支持:ASP可以使用ADO(ActiveX Data Objects)连接和操作多种数据库系统,如Microsoft SQL Server、Access等。 5. 支持组件对象模型(COM):开发者可以通过编写COM组件来扩展ASP的功能。 在文件压缩包***中,用户可以找到构成免费许愿墙系统的各个文件,这可能包括: - index.asp:主页文件,用户访问的主要界面,用于展示许愿墙内容和接收新用户的许愿信息。 - wishlist.asp:愿望列表页面,用于显示所有用户提交的愿望。 - submit.asp:提交愿望页面,用户可以在这里输入并提交自己的愿望。 - edit.asp:编辑愿望页面,用于许愿者更新自己的愿望内容。 - delete.asp:删除愿望页面,用于从许愿墙中移除愿望。 - various images and style sheets:许愿墙使用的各种图片资源和CSS样式表,用于美化页面和提供良好的用户体验。 - database files:数据库文件,存储用户愿望、用户信息和其他必要数据。 由于具体的文件内容没有详细列出,不能确切知道许愿墙系统是否包含更高级的功能,如用户认证(登录/注册)、愿望排序、愿望搜索、统计分析、数据验证、安全性处理(如防止SQL注入、XSS攻击)等。通常,一个完整的互联网应用程序会考虑到这些方面来保证系统的健壮性、可用性和安全性。 在开发一个类似免费许愿墙的ASP项目时,开发者需要具备以下知识和技能: - ASP编程基础:能够编写服务器端脚本处理用户输入、操作数据库等。 - HTML/CSS布局设计:确保网页的视觉呈现符合设计要求。 - 数据库设计与操作:能够设计合理的数据库结构,并熟练使用ADO技术进行数据存取。 - 客户端脚本编写(如JavaScript):增强用户界面的交互性,改善用户体验。 - 网络安全知识:了解常见的网络攻击手段,并采取措施保护系统安全。 若打算部署和使用这套源码,还需要掌握ASP服务器配置和管理知识,比如使用Internet Information Services(IIS)作为ASP的运行环境。同时,还需要考虑到系统扩展性和维护问题,确保许愿墙系统能够适应用户量的增长和可能的功能更新。